About #2CAFD3

The precise color #2CAFD3 is an excellent choice for modern design projects. If you're using CSS, you might find it aligns closely with Skyblue. Its digital footprint relies on 44 parts red, 175 parts green, and 211 parts blue light.

While screens use RGB, printing presses rely on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, and Key (black). The color uses 79% Cyan, 17% Magenta, 0% Yellow, and 17% Black. With a hue angle of 192.9 degrees, it sits comfortably in the cyan spectrum.

From a UX and accessibility standpoint, contrast is paramount. Because it is a medium color, it is generally recommended to use #000000 text. Strict adherence to these ratios protects visually impaired users from unreadable interfaces.

Color Space Conversions

HEX#2CAFD3
RGB44, 175, 211
HSL192.9°, 65.5%, 50.0%
CMYK79%, 17%, 0%, 17%
HSV192.9°, 79.1%, 82.7%
LAB66.4, -22.2, -28.0
XYZ28.1, 35.9, 67.1
Decimal2928595
